RNO1 Pricing & Cost

How much does RNO1 cost? Here is everything we could verify about RNO1's pricing model, what's included, and the terms — with the sources each figure was traced from.

  • Pricing model: Custom quote with a hybrid agency pricing structure: month-to-month subscription/retainer built around blocks of hours, plus project-based engagements; billing appears to be monthly and sometimes effectively hourly/real-time.
  • Starting price: $18,750 / month
  • Typical range: $18,750–$126,000 / month
  • Billing: Monthly subscription / retainer based on blocks of hours; RNO1 also states "real-time billing" and directories list project-based, retainer, consulting, dedicated team, staff augmentation, and hourly engagement types.
  • Contract terms: RNO1 states no long-term commitments, with 30-day planning and renewal options on its flexible agency model. Its simulator also shows lock-in options of 3 months at regular rates, 6 months with 10% savings, 9 months with 15% savings, and 12 months with 20% savings.

RNO1 does not publish simple package tiers on its main site; instead, its own pages describe a flexible subscription model with month-to-month billing, blocks of hours, and real-time billing. The strongest concrete first-party number is from RNO1's own simulator, which shows a monthly budget of $18,750 at $250/hr for 75 hours/month, and a top displayed monthly budget of $126,000 at $210/hr. Third-party directories corroborate that engagements are generally custom and not cheap: Clutch lists a $25,000+ minimum project size and says reviewed projects ranged from $5,000 to $70,000, while 50Pros lists a $200–$300 hourly rate and $25,000 minimum project size; these directory figures are estimates/profile data, not necessarily official published rate cards from RNO1.
